    Lily Liang

    CEO/Co-Founder, Bopsidy

    San Francisco

    Lily Liang is currently the CEO and co-founder of an early stage start-up called Bopsidy, a platform to discover dance instructors in your city. Previously, she was the Director of Product at Rotten Tomatoes, the popular movies and TV reviews site, and a PM at Tiny Prints, a personalized stationery start-up that got acquired by Shutterfly. Prior to becoming a PM, she did strategy, product development and IT consulting at Walmart.com, The College Board and Accenture, respectively.

    She has an MBA from Harvard and a Bachelors of Science degree from Cornell where she majored in Operations Research and Information Engineering. Lily has also served as a product advisor to YCombinator startups.

    Lily’s greatest passion is dance, having been a student since she was 3 years old. She enjoys taking advantage of the rich offering of classes in the SF Bay Area. She has studied dance in Taiwan, Brazil, Cuba and Spain and has performed with Aguas Dance Company (Afro-Brazilian contemporary), Rueda con Ritmo (Cuban salsa) and Duniya Dance and Drums (Bhangra, Bollywood and West African dance).
